Reform Jewish leaders Thursday formally affirmed transgender rights in a decision that will steer congregations and advocacy efforts in the nation's largest movement of Judaism.

The resolution on transgender and gender-nonconforming people was uncontested at the Union for Reform Judaism convention in Orlando, and its passage was hailed with cheers and a standing ovation by the audience of roughly 5,000.
